Art, music, comedy and live performance take over Sydney's oldest neighbourhood this September. Come Unlock The Rocks as Art & Culture Month turns the historic precinct into an open-air cultural celebration.

From live jazz and comedy nights to hands-on workshops, artist trails and weekend markets, The Rocks showcases the best of Sydney's creative talent across its laneways, historic buildings and harbourfront spaces. And the best part? So much of it is free.

And the fun doesn't stop there. For the big finale, to close out the month on Saturday 26 and Sunday 27 September, Unbound Street Performance Festival will transform The Rocks into a playground of performance, creativity and surprise. Encounter giant puppets, daring acrobatics, world-class buskers and interactive experiences around every corner. 

Whether you're stopping by after work, planning a weekend adventure or hunting for a reason to rediscover The Rocks, there's something new to uncover around every corner this September.

Days at The Rocks

  • Sunday Workshops: Get creative at Dawes Point Park with a plein-air painting session with artist Jane Tryon (6 September), learning the art of weaving (13 September), and sketching the sights of The Rocks (20 September)

  • Record Rummage: Dig through vinyls each Sunday with a pop-up record market

  • The Rocks Markets: Browse local makers, artists and food traders each Friday to Sunday

Nights at The Rocks

  • Unfiltered: Each Friday night, enjoy performances including improv from Improv Theatre Sydney, poetry slams with Word Travels and stand-up comedy MC'd by Jake Howie

  • fbi.radio presents Unscripted: Every Friday, listen to live, unscripted conversations with emerging musicians and creatives at The Rocks Discovery Museum

  • MCA Up Late: Each Thursday, the Museum of Contemporary Art brings together art and ideas after dark

  • The Rocks Art Trail: For one-night-only (10 September), follow a self-guided gallery trail and chat to artists including Shazia Imran, Atty and Squidinki

  • Jazz Sessions: Listen to a new live jazz artist each Thursday

  • Fringe On The Rocks: From intimate cabaret to boundary pushing theatre, this playground of curiosity has something for everyone as part of Sydney Fringe Festival

Unbound: Street Performance Festival (26 - 27 September)

  • Markets: Unbound Edition: Browse the festival edition of The Markets at First Fleet Park

  • My Confessions: Share a secret at the confession booth

  • Street Performers: Marvel at buskers, circus acts, acrobats and interactive performers

  • Your Disco Needs You: Step under the mirror walls and disco balls at First Fleet Park

  • Curious Legends: Giant puppets roam, including a fire spirit and bin chicken

  • Tour de Rocks: Join a rolling conga parade around the laneways, from First Fleet Park to the Cellar Door

  • The Talking Lamp posts: Chat to cheeky roving lamppost characters at Jack Mundey Place

  • Woine Toime (Saturday only): Enjoy an afternoon of wine with Kath and Kim at NSW Wine Cellar Door at Dawes Point Park

  • Legs on the Wall (Sunday only): Look up at aerial performances in First Fleet Park
